President William Ruto has appointed Mount Kenya University (MKU) chairperson Simon Gicharu to be the next chairperson of the Kenya Institute of Curriculum Development (KICD).

Gicharu's term will be three years long effective from October 13, 2023; he will replace Professor Elishiba Njambi Kimani whose appointment was revoked.

His appointment at the Water Services Regulatory Board was revoked.

Ruto also appointed former Taita Taveta MP Naomi Shaban chairperson of the Tobacco Control Board for a period of two years and revoked the appointment of Dr Khama Rogo.

He also appointed Job Chirchir to be the new Water Services Regulatory Board chairperson, he will replace Gicharu.

Chirchir's appointment at the Kenya Forest Service (KFS) was revoked and he will now chair the Water board for a period of three years.

The President also appointed Titus Kipkoech Korir to be the chairperson of KFS for a period of three years, he replaces Chirchir.

Interior CS Professor Kithure Kindiki appointed Jubilee chairperson Nelson Dzuya to be a member of the Non-Governmental Organization Coordination Board, where he will serve for a period of three years.

Education CS Ezekiel Machogu appointed Joel Kibe to the University of Nairobi Council, where he will serve for three years.

Agriculture CS Mithika Linturi appointed Zakayo Maina to be a member of the Pyrethrum Processing Company Board for a period of three years.

Maina's appointment as a member of the KFS board was revoked by Environment CS Soipan Tuya who replaced him with Jane Simita Munka.

Former Kitutu Chache MP Jimmy Angwenyi has been appointed chairperson of the National Heroes Council and Gitu Kahengeri to be a member of the council for a period of three years by Gender CS Aisha Jumwa.

Energy CS Davis Chirchir appointed Jane Cheptoo Masai to be a member of the Energy and Petroleum Regulatory Authority board for a period of three.

Treasury CS Professor Njuguna Ndung'u revoked the appointment of Stephen Lmosta Lekupe and Erastus Kimuri as members of the Kenya Trade Network Agency Board.

He also appointed George Okeyo to be a member of the Kenya Institute for Public Policy Research and Analysis board for a period of three years.
